Alice's take-home pay last year was the same each month, and she saved the same fraction of her take-home pay each month. The total amount of money that she has saved at the end of the year was 3 times the amount of that portion of her monthly take-home pay that she did not save. If all the money that she saved last year was from her take-home pay, what fraction of her take-home pay did she save each month?

(A) 1/2
(B) 1/3
(C) 1/4
(D) 1/5
(E) 1/6

The answer is (D).

ANOTHER WORD - PUZZLE - QUESTION!!

Alice's take-home pay last year was the same each month, P, and she saved the same fraction of her take-home pay each month.S The total amount of money that she has saved at the end of the year 12S was 3 times the amount of that portion of her monthly take-home pay that she did not save. P-S If all the money that she saved last year was from her take-home pay, what fraction of her take-home pay did she save each month?

12S=3(P-S)
4S=P-S

P=5S

S = 1/5 P

And yes majority of the people, who did not read the stem carefully, chose 1/4 ...
